技术文摘
怎样将执行 MySQL 语句的内置命令(g 和 G)与终止符号分号(;)结合实现无错输出
2025-01-14 21:55:52 小编
怎样将执行MySQL语句的内置命令(g和G)与终止符号分号(;)结合实现无错输出
在MySQL的操作过程中,正确运用内置命令以及终止符号对于准确输出结果至关重要。g和G这两个内置命令,以及终止符号分号(;),各自有着独特的作用,合理结合它们能避免输出错误,获得我们想要的信息。
来了解一下g和G这两个内置命令。在MySQL客户端中,g和G都用于执行SQL语句。g命令执行后,结果会以水平方式展示,这种展示方式适合查询结果列数较少的情况,能够让数据一目了然。而G命令则不同,它会以垂直方式展示结果,每一行数据都会分行列出列名和对应的值。当查询结果列数较多时,G命令的垂直展示能避免数据出现混淆,方便我们查看每一列的数据。
分号(;)作为MySQL语句的终止符号,它告诉MySQL客户端一条完整的SQL语句已经输入完毕,可以开始执行了。在编写复杂的SQL语句时,分号的正确使用尤为关键。例如,在一条包含多个子查询或者多个语句块的复杂查询中,如果遗漏了分号,MySQL客户端将无法准确识别语句的结束位置,从而导致错误。
那么,如何将它们结合以实现无错输出呢?在输入SQL语句时,首先要确保语句逻辑正确,然后在语句末尾加上分号(;),明确语句的结束。当执行语句后,如果希望以水平方式查看结果,输入g命令;若想垂直查看结果,输入G命令。
但在实际操作中,可能会遇到一些错误情况。比如,当输入的SQL语句语法有误时,即便正确使用了分号和执行命令,也会得到错误提示。此时,需要仔细检查SQL语句的语法,确保关键字拼写正确、表名和列名准确无误。
通过熟练掌握g和G这两个内置命令以及分号(;)的使用方法,并合理将它们结合起来,在MySQL操作中就能避免输出错误,高效获取准确的查询结果,提升我们对数据库的操作和管理效率。
- Java ConcurrentHashMap 高并发安全实现原理剖析
- 10 大 Github 仓库:Java 开发人员必知
- 阿里巴巴为何禁止用 BigDecimal 的 equals 方法进行等值比较
- JavaScript 中循环的技术差异概述
- 前端插件化架构的研究与实践
- 不到两月,从新手变身谷歌认证 TensorFlow 开发者的秘诀
- 流片难题的最佳解决之道:全产业链生态协作及开发工具创新
- 八种实现两个数互换的方法,令人叫绝!
- Blazor 和 JavaScript:前端应用程序框架之选谁居首
- Java 与 MySQL 数据库的连接
- Python 王者地位或将动摇,Julia 与 Swift 迎头赶上
- 技术人员思维与认知的提升
- 为何 Unix 选择用 C 而非功能更强的 C++编写
- 微服务架构设计实践中的若干问题探讨
- 掌握正则表达式这一开发利器的方法,看这里就够了